Amazing Ireland!

Whether you like history, fantastic food, the best scenery, drinks, fellowship and fun, this is the place I think everyone should visit and experience!

Dublin-This place needs several days to see most of it! Museums, churches, shops, eateries, pubs and more!  There is something for everyone when you visit Dublin.

-St Patrick's Cathedral, the largest cathedral and one of the most historical sites in Ireland, Saint Patrick’s has been at the heart of Dublin and Ireland’s history for over 800 years. There are so many beautiful and massive churches that are mostly open to the public to sit in, admire the incredible stained glass windows or be prayed for.  

-The Temple Bar pub, famous red pub, sits in the middle of cobblestone streets full of shops, pubs and eateries.  For the adults, you will want to take the Jameson and Guinness tour (eat at the Guinness restaurant and try a pint or 2!) 

-Learn of the potato famine (1845-1852, starvation took out almost half the population) and see several streets lined with headstones.  

-There is a leprechaun museum that is kind of a hidden gem.  Did you know Walt Disney changed the original leprechaun’s clothes to green (they actually wear brown/red) so that it would look better when on TV?

-Trinity College, which houses one of the oldest known libraries, where The Book of Kells is on display.  It is the original 9th century-1200 year old manuscript containing the four Gospels in Latin. 

Cliff of Moher-Dramatic cliffs, breathtaking views, this destination cannot be beat!  If you can, go during sunrise or sunset, it is a view that will occupy your mind for years to come! The little hobbit gift shop is a must visit too.

Waterford-Yes, this is where Waterford Crystal comes from!  I toured this massive company,in awe of the things they create, the history and stories of what it takes to work for them. It’s amazing to hear and watch them work, while they talk.  I think my favorite piece is the NFL Championship trophy that is only made here.  While here, visit a local sandwich shop, which has Blaa bread, it is The Best!

Ring of Kerry-It was a rainy day (which is not unusual for Ireland) when I visited the Ring of Kerry. Photographers were lined up to get that perfect shot of sun rays shining through the clouds, over the open sea, to show the absolute perfection of this place.

Blarney Castle-There are a few things that are extraordinary about this visit.  The Blarney castle, which houses the Blarney stone.  Kiss the stone for the gift of gab!  It has a tree (or bush) from every continent and one of the only complete poison gardens in the world!  Yes, you read that right, poison garden with a variety of every poison plant to educate the pros and cons of these dangerous plants. I bet any Harry Potter fan will recognise some of them, like Mandrake (Mandragora officinarum) and Wolfsbane (Monkshood/Aconite). There are so many more to see and learn about. (Strictly for educational purposes, of course.)

Cobh (Pronounced Cove)-Did you know the last port of call for the Titanic was Cobh, Ireland?  You can walk through the museum and still see the pier the final passengers walked across to board the doomed luxury ship.

Killarney-Killarney National Park is over 24,ooo acres and combines mountains, lakes, woodland and waterfalls. It also houses a few castles!  My suggestion is take the horse drawn carriage ride through a portion of this park.  There is also a little theater that often has local dancers and musicians come to put on a show worth watching!

Whatever your favorite reason to travel, Ireland is the destination!
